Unveiling the Secrets to Choosing the Perfect Web Hosting Service
Choosing the right web hosting service is paramount to the success of your online presence. A reliable host ensures your website is accessible, secure, and performs optimally. This comprehensive guide will delve into the crucial aspects of selecting a good web hosting service, empowering you to make an informed decision.
Understanding Your Needs: The Foundation of Choosing
Before embarking on your search, it’s crucial to understand your website’s specific needs. Different websites have different requirements, and choosing a hosting plan that aligns with these needs is essential for optimal performance and cost-effectiveness.
1. Website Type and Size:
- Simple Blog or Portfolio: A shared hosting plan often suffices for websites with low traffic and minimal resource requirements.
- E-commerce Website: Requires robust performance, security features, and potentially dedicated resources, making managed WordPress hosting or VPS hosting suitable choices.
- High-Traffic Website: Demand for scalability and reliability necessitates dedicated servers or cloud hosting solutions.
- Resource-Intensive Applications: Applications requiring significant processing power and memory might necessitate a dedicated server or cloud-based infrastructure.
2. Traffic Expectations:
- Low Traffic: Shared hosting is typically sufficient for websites with minimal visitor volume.
- Moderate Traffic: VPS hosting or managed WordPress hosting offers a balance of performance and cost-effectiveness.
- High Traffic: Dedicated servers or cloud hosting provide the scalability and resources needed to handle substantial traffic loads.
3. Technical Expertise:
- Beginner: Managed hosting solutions like managed WordPress hosting simplify website management, requiring minimal technical knowledge.
- Intermediate: VPS hosting provides more control and flexibility while still offering managed services in some cases.
- Advanced: Dedicated servers offer maximum control but demand significant technical expertise for setup and maintenance.
Key Features of a Good Web Hosting Service
Beyond understanding your needs, several key features distinguish a good web hosting service from an inferior one. These features directly impact your website’s performance, security, and overall user experience.
1. Uptime Guarantee:
A high uptime guarantee (ideally 99.9% or higher) signifies the provider’s commitment to website availability. Downtime translates to lost revenue and frustrated visitors, emphasizing the importance of selecting a host with a strong uptime record.
2. Server Location and Speed:
Server location impacts website loading speed. Choosing a server geographically closer to your target audience minimizes latency and enhances the user experience. Consider the proximity of your server to your primary audience.
3. Security Measures:
- SSL Certificates: Essential for securing sensitive data transmitted between your website and visitors. Look for providers who offer free SSL certificates.
- Regular Backups: Frequent automated backups protect your website data against data loss due to technical issues or cyberattacks.
- Firewall Protection: A robust firewall safeguards your server against unauthorized access and malicious attacks.
- Malware Scanning: Regular malware scans detect and remove malicious software, preventing potential security breaches.
4. Customer Support:
Reliable and responsive customer support is crucial, especially when encountering technical difficulties. Assess the availability of different support channels (e.g., phone, email, live chat) and their responsiveness.
5. Scalability and Flexibility:
As your website grows, your hosting needs will likely evolve. Choose a provider that offers scalable solutions, allowing you to easily upgrade your plan as your requirements change without significant disruption.
6. Control Panel:
A user-friendly control panel simplifies website management tasks. cPanel and Plesk are popular choices, offering intuitive interfaces for managing files, databases, email accounts, and other website settings.
Types of Web Hosting Services
Different types of web hosting cater to various needs and budgets. Understanding the distinctions helps you choose the most suitable option for your website.
1. Shared Hosting:
The most affordable option, shared hosting involves multiple websites sharing the same server resources. It’s suitable for low-traffic websites with minimal resource demands.
2. VPS (Virtual Private Server) Hosting:
VPS hosting provides a virtualized server environment, offering greater resources and control than shared hosting. It’s a cost-effective option for websites with moderate traffic and resource requirements.
3. Dedicated Server Hosting:
Dedicated servers provide exclusive server resources, offering maximum performance and control. It’s suitable for high-traffic websites or applications requiring significant resources.
4. Cloud Hosting:
Cloud hosting leverages multiple servers to distribute website traffic and resources, ensuring high availability and scalability. It’s ideal for websites with fluctuating traffic demands.
5. Managed WordPress Hosting:
Specifically designed for WordPress websites, managed WordPress hosting simplifies website management by handling tasks like updates, security, and backups.
Choosing the Right Web Hosting Provider: A Step-by-Step Guide
Selecting the optimal web hosting provider involves a methodical approach. Consider the following steps to ensure a well-informed decision.
1. Define Your Requirements:
Begin by clearly defining your website’s needs, including traffic expectations, resource requirements, and technical expertise.
2. Research Potential Providers:
Research various web hosting providers, comparing their features, pricing, and customer reviews. Look for reputable providers with a proven track record.
3. Compare Pricing and Plans:
Analyze different hosting plans, considering the features offered at each price point. Ensure the chosen plan aligns with your current and future needs.
4. Check Customer Reviews and Testimonials:
Read independent reviews and testimonials to gauge other users’ experiences with the provider’s services, support, and reliability.
5. Test the Customer Support:
Contact the provider’s customer support to assess their responsiveness and helpfulness. A prompt and effective support system is crucial.
6. Consider Security Features:
Evaluate the security features offered, ensuring the provider prioritizes website security with measures like SSL certificates, backups, and firewalls.
7. Understand the Terms of Service:
Carefully review the provider’s terms of service, including uptime guarantees, refund policies, and acceptable use policies.
8. Opt for a Trial Period (if available):
If possible, utilize any trial periods offered to test the provider’s services and ensure they meet your expectations before committing to a long-term plan.
Conclusion (Omitted as per instructions)